Quantcast
Channel: Visual Studio Integrate forum
Viewing all articles
Browse latest Browse all 4410

How to programatically add a C# project to a solution sub-folder

$
0
0

I am using VS2012 to create a customn solution via the New Project wizard.

I am programatically creating a multi project solution inside an implementation of IWizard.

In the RunStarted() method, Obtain a reference to my solution from the automationObject parameter like this (simplified snippet):

{
    DTE2 dte = automationObject as DTE2;
    Solution4 solution = dte.Solution as Solution4;
    Project subProject = solution.AddSolutionFolder("ProjectFolder");
}
  

I can do

solution.AddFromTemplate()


to add projects to the root level of my solution, and I can do

testProject.ProjectItems.AddFromTemplate()

to add Items to the 'ProjectFolder'.

How can I get my projects into 'ProjectFolder'?

Thanks in advance

Paresh



Viewing all articles
Browse latest Browse all 4410

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>